Within the scope of the ENHANCER Project, which is funded by the European Union and implemented by International Centre for Migration Policy Development (ICMPD) under the coordination of the General Directorate of Development Agencies of the Ministry of Industry and Technology of the Republic of Turkey, on 7th December Food Sector Business Networking Meeting was held in Istanbul Office.

The event was held with the visit of ICMPD Director General Michael SPINDELEGGER and started with the opening speeches of ICMPD Portfolio Manager Pınar YAPANOĞLU and ICMPD Entrepreneurship Component Lead Deniz KARCI KORFALI. More than 20 entrepreneurs and cooperatives in total participated in our event, which was held with the aim of contributing to making local entrepreneurship ecosystems more effective and inclusive, and increasing employment opportunities by strengthening SMEs and cooperatives.

Following the opening speeches, Food Certification Training was given by Ali Bahadır ÇELİK, Deputy General Manager of GDA Laboratory Services, and Financial Literacy Training for Entrepreneurs was given by 360 İletişim, Project Director Pınar ERDOĞAN. Turkish and Syrian entrepreneurs had the opportunity to promote their own products during the matchmaking event, where they exchanged ideas for sustainable solutions in the food industry.
